Python终于可操作WPS了

在本节中,我们将详细介绍如何使用Python操作WPS(Word Processing Service)。我们将使用python-wps-client库,它是一个用于与WPS服务器通信的Python客户端。

  1. 安装python-wps-client库:
pip install python-wps-client  

  1. 导入python-wps-client库:
from wpsclient import WPSClient  

  1. 创建一个WPSClient实例,指定WPS服务器的URL:
wps = WPSClient('http://localhost:8090/wps')  

  1. 获取WPS服务器上的所有过程:
processes = wps.list_processes()  
print(processes)  

这将返回一个包含所有可用过程的列表。

  1. 获取特定过程的详细信息:
process_id = 'my_process'  
process_details = wps.describe_process(process_id)  
print(process_details)  

这将返回指定过程的详细信息,包括输入、输出和其他元数据。

  1. 执行一个过程:
process_id = 'my_process'  
inputs = {  
    'input1': 'value1',  
    'input2': 'value2',  
}  
outputs = {  
    'output1': 'output1.txt',  
}  
execution = wps.execute(process_id, inputs=inputs, outputs=outputs)  
print(execution)  

这将执行指定的过程,并返回一个包含执行结果的字典。

  1. 获取执行结果:
execution_id = execution['execution_id']  
result = wps.get_result(execution_id)  
print(result)  

这将返回执行结果的详细信息。

  1. 下载输出文件:
output_id = 'output1'  
output_file = wps.get_output(execution_id, output_id)  
print(output_file)  

这将返回一个包含输出文件内容的字典。

这只是python-wps-client库的一些基本操作。您可以查看官方文档以获取更多信息和示例:https://python-wps-client.readthedocs.io/en/latest




以上就是“Python终于可操作WPS了”的全部内容,希望对你有所帮助。
​
​**关于Python技术储备**

学好 Python 不论是就业还是做副业赚钱都不错,但要学会 Python 还是要有一个学习规划。最后大家分享一份全套的 Python 学习资料,给那些想学习 Python 的小伙伴们一点帮助!

**一、Python所有方向的学习路线**

Python所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。

![在这里插入图片描述](https://img-blog.csdnimg.cn/4fc8244a2ce84aa7b2055590d614e00f.png?x-oss-process=image/watermark,type_d3F5LXplbmhlaQ,shadow_50,text_Q1NETiBAUHl0aG9u546L6aWx6aWx,size_20,color_FFFFFF,t_70,g_se,x_16#pic_center)

**二、Python必备开发工具**

![img](https://img-blog.csdnimg.cn/f22c25db2ad7410888ed8d243b19aecb.png)



**三、Python视频合集**

观看零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。

![img](https://img-blog.csdnimg.cn/img_convert/a5372451ed5bd21ea53c69aed75dc176.png)

**四、实战案例**

光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。

![img](https://img-blog.csdnimg.cn/img_convert/8b2d5abeb48067841785b84bdf1e87a0.png)

**五、Python练习题**

检查学习结果。

![img](https://img-blog.csdnimg.cn/img_convert/85eff90bbfa0dbf6385567a4e210b70a.png)

**六、面试资料**

我们学习Python必然是为了找到高薪的工作,下面这些面试题是来自阿里、腾讯、字节等一线互联网大厂最新的面试资料,并且有阿里大佬给出了权威的解答,刷完这一套面试资料相信大家都能找到满意的工作。

![img](https://img-blog.csdnimg.cn/img_convert/3934c5902600982ce502e3557018e1fc.png)

 最后祝大家天天进步!!

**上面这份完整版的Python全套学习资料已经上传至CSDN官方,朋友如果需要可以直接微信扫描下方CSDN官方认证二维码免费领取【保证100%免费】。**
<img src="https://img-blog.csdnimg.cn/img_convert/98e059d28fcd33c94e299dabac892682.jpeg" style="margin: auto" />
  • 9
    点赞
  • 21
    收藏
    觉得还不错? 一键收藏
  • 2
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 2
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值